Cast Your Burdens on Jesus

by Roy Chapman

God knows the root of your problems and He knows how to solve every one of them. On your own, you cannot handle them with a great deal of success. He wants to handle them for you because He never intended for you to carry a heavy load. First Peter 5:7 (NIV), affirms you to, “Cast all your anxiety on Him because He cares for you.” Jesus desires to be your burden bearer. Jesus, Himself, said these words in Matthew 11:2930, “Take My yoke upon you and learn from Me, for I am gentle and humble in heart, and you will find rest for your souls. For My yoke is easy and My burden is light.” Throughout every difficult situation, we must focus on the Word of God and He will give us perfect peace. He made all of us. Therefore, He knows we cannot carry heavy burdens. We need to cast all the cares of yesterday, today, and tomorrow on the Lord. He will give us perfect peace when our minds are focused on Him and not on our problems. We need to lay our burdens at the nail pierced feet of Jesus and leave them there. Yes, the winds of life may blow and your boat may be tossed in the sea, but you can be anchored in Him. An anchor is a large piece of metal tied to a ship or boat to keep it stationary in the water. If you let Jesus be the anchor of your life, the worldly things around you will only have limited influence. However, you will stand firm amidst everything going on around you when Jesus is your anchor. That is the peace available to you when you trust Him in all you do. In Hebrews 6:19, Paul uses an anchor to indicate the stability of God’s promise of salvation to those who believe in Him. Regardless of what is going on around you, God will provide comfort.
